BACKGROUND: 

On April 15, 2025, the Clark County Board of County Commissioners established the Sports and Entertainment Improvement District 1 ("SEID") pursuant to the requirements of the Southern Nevada Tourism Innovation Act, Chapter 1, Statutes of Nevada, 2023, 25th Special Session ("Act').  After the adoption of the SEID, Section 29(7) of the Act requires the County, Department of Taxation and Division of Insurance of the Department of Business and Industry to enter into an agreement establishing the procedures for the distribution of any money pledged pursuant to the Act to pay for the bonds required to be issued pursuant to the Act. This Agreement establishes the process between the parties regarding the collection and distribution of fees, taxes and charges that are identified in the Act to be collected within the SEID.
